TAK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

315 of the 7,595 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Takeda Pharmaceutical (TAK)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$1.2B — up 14% from $1.06B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 50 funds opened new TAK positions and 33 closed out — a net gain of 17 holders — while 134 added to existing stakes and 66 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Millennium Management, adding an estimated $42M. The largest seller was Adage Capital Partners, cutting an estimated $13.3M.
